About The Professional Wardrobe: Sartorial Suits

Most off-the-rack suits fail because they are not built for your posture. I use a basted fitting process—a raw, white-thread trial—to physically align the structure of your jacket to your shoulders and stance before a single final stitch is made. It ensures your suit moves with you, not against you.
